ScrollIntoView - простой и быстрый способ скролла страницы

scrollintoview - это метод JavaScript, который позволяет прокручивать или скроллить до указанного элемента на веб-странице таким образом, чтобы он стал видимым на экране пользователя.

Синтаксис метода следующий:

`element.scrollIntoView([options]);`

Здесь `element` - это элемент, до которого нужно прокрутить страницу, а `options` - необязательный объект с дополнительными параметрами.

Пример использования метода `scrollIntoView`:


const element = document.getElementById('myElement');
element.scrollIntoView({ behavior: 'smooth' });

В данном примере мы использовали метод `getElementById`, чтобы получить элемент с идентификатором `myElement`. Затем мы вызвали метод `scrollIntoView` на этом элементе, чтобы прокрутить страницу до него. Мы также добавили параметр `behavior: 'smooth'` в объект `options`, чтобы сделать прокрутку более плавной.

Кроме параметра `behavior`, метод `scrollIntoView` также поддерживает другие параметры, такие как `block`, `inline`, `alignToTop`, `alignWithLeft`, и т. д., которые можно использовать для дополнительной настройки прокрутки.

Например:


element.scrollIntoView({ block: 'start', inline: 'nearest', behavior: 'smooth' });

Здесь мы использовали параметры `block: 'start'` и `inline: 'nearest'`, чтобы прокрутить страницу так, чтобы элемент был расположен сверху и ближе к ближайшей границе, а затем применили параметр `behavior: 'smooth'` для плавной прокрутки.

В целом, метод `scrollIntoView` очень полезный инструмент, который может использоваться для улучшения пользовательского опыта и навигации по веб-странице.

Похожие вопросы на: "scrollintoview "

PyAutoGUI: автоматизация работы с графическим интерфейсом Python
Stringbuilder: мощный инструмент для работы со строками
MakeTest - создайте свой тест прямо сейчас!
InsertAdjacentHTML - метод для вставки HTML-кода на страницу в JavaScript
Document Ready JQuery: Tips & Tricks for Efficient Web Development
Oracle NVL: описание, примеры использования, синтаксис функции NVL
PDF в Python: создание, редактирование и чтение PDF-файлов в Python
React Slider - удобный и стильный способ отображения контента на вашем сайте
PostgreSQL bigint: полное руководство по использованию
<h1>SQL Designer: Create, Manage, and Optimize Your Database